Access
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Access

Truy cập DSN Tệp từ Java

Nguồn dữ liệu ODBC là một tập hợp các cài đặt cho phép trình điều khiển ODBC kết nối với cơ sở dữ liệu. Trên Windows, chúng được cấu hình bằng GUI (Quản trị viên nguồn dữ liệu ODBC) và được lưu trữ trong Sổ đăng ký. Khi ODBC lần đầu tiên được phát hành trên Windows, nguồn dữ liệu được lưu trữ trong tệp văn bản và để cung cấp khả năng tương thích ngược cho các ứng dụng dựa trên nguồn dữ liệu dựa trên tệp, Microsoft đã cung cấp Nguồn dữ liệu tệp. Như tên của nó, Nguồn Dữ liệu Tệp là các tệp văn bản chứa một nguồn dữ liệu ODBC. Chúng được lưu trữ trong thư mục Tài liệu của tôi của người dùng và có phần mở rộng tệp là ".dsn". Ví dụ MyFileDSN.dsn.

Sản phẩm JDBC-ODBC Bridge của Easysoft cho phép ứng dụng Java kết nối với nguồn dữ liệu ODBC. Thông thường, Cầu JDBC-ODBC kết nối với nguồn dữ liệu dựa trên sổ đăng ký hoặc nó được chuyển qua một chuỗi kết nối (chứa một chuỗi các cặp giá trị thuộc tính ODBC). Tuy nhiên, một khách hàng cần quyền truy cập Java vào phần phụ trợ ODBC trên hệ thống kế thừa gần đây đã liên hệ với chúng tôi về cầu nối JDBC-ODBC và File DSN.

Các bước này mô tả cách truy cập File DSN từ Java bằng cách sử dụng JDBC-ODBC Bridge.

  1. Tải xuống Easysoft JDBC-ODBC Bridge. (Cần đăng ký.)
  2. Cài đặt và cấp phép cho Easysoft JDBC-ODBC Bridge trên máy mà bạn đã tạo Nguồn Dữ liệu Tệp.

    Để biết hướng dẫn cài đặt, hãy xem tài liệu Easysoft JDBC-ODBC Bridge.

  3. Thêm ứng dụng JDBC-ODBC Bridge, EJOB.jar, vào kho lưu trữ tệp JAR của bên thứ ba trong ứng dụng Java của bạn / sao chép EJOB.jar vào một thư mục nằm trên CLASSPATH nội bộ của ứng dụng / thêm thư mục EJOB.jar vào Java CLASSPATH .

    EJOB.jar được cài đặt ở vị trí sau trên máy mà bạn cài đặt Easysoft JDBC-ODBC Bridge:

    <easysoft_install>\Jars

    Vị trí mặc định cho <drive>:\Program Files (x86)\Easysoft Limited\Easysoft JDBC-ODBC Bridge .

  4. Trong URL JDBC của bạn, hãy sử dụng cú pháp này để kết nối với FILE DSN:

    jdbc:easysoft://myserver/FILEDSN={C:\\Temp\\NorthwindFileDSN.dsn}:logonuser=MyWindowsUser:logonpassword=MyPassword


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Tại sao sao lưu dữ liệu lại quan trọng đối với tổ chức của bạn

  2. Câu hỏi chưa được trả lời về Kiểm soát truy cập và bảo mật máy chủ MS SQL

  3. Làm thế nào để chuyển đổi một truy vấn thông thường thành một truy vấn bảng chéo trong Access

  4. Giới thiệu về Bảo trì Hồ sơ

  5. Macro là gì và làm cách nào để sử dụng chúng?